Why Brains Alone Wont Work When It Comes To Knowing God
REFERENCE: I Corinthians 1:19-21 As the Scriptures say, "I will destroy the wisdom of the wise and discard the intelligence of the intelligent." 20 So where does this leave the philosophers, the scholars, and the worlds brilliant debaters? God has made the wisdom of this world look foolish. 21 Since God in his wisdom saw to it that the world would never know him through human wisdom, he has used our foolish preaching to save those who believe.
Observation: Why does Gods truth destroy the wisdom of the wise and the intelligence of the intelligent? Because Gods truth is based on revelation. If He does not show us who He is, we can not know. There is simply no way we can reason from our puny brains outward to discover God. Since it takes Him revealing Himself to us, the only way to find Him is to come with an earnest, seeking heart; one that looks for Him with all of our souls. Then, the Word tells us, He will let us find Him.
Our pride makes us want to discover God on our own terms; to find Him in our test tubes, to slice and dice Him with our philosophical designations, to study Him in our books. Yet finding Him requires humility instead of pride; a willingness to admit that our brains are too small to find Him out, an open, searching heart instead of trust in our own intellect.
Pride is our real problem and true humility is the only hope we have for redemption.
